## Artifact Signing — SDK Parity Notes (Weekly Sync)

Kestrel SDK for Android reached parity with the Swift client this sprint: offline queueing, batched telemetry, and retry semantics now match. Both SDKs ship as signed artifacts from the same pipeline. Remaining gap: background sync throttling, targeted next sprint. Verify both release bundles before tagging. Both artifacts validate against the shared signing key below.

signing key of kawig-fafog = bky19_6Fypv1qws7J8qJtaYjX

The Coppervane gateway applies two layers of rate limiting to plugin traffic: a global token bucket per plugin identity, and per-route quotas configured by the route owner. Plugin authors should handle 429 responses by honoring the retry-after header rather than implementing fixed backoff, since quotas are adjusted during incident response and fixed delays can amplify load. Burst allowances, quota negotiation, and the request headers that expose your remaining budget are all documented on the internal gateway page listed below.

runbook for tagug-hafog: https://jira.lumiclabs.internal/projects/pages/pages/9773c0d8

Test Plan Note — VramScope GPU Memory Profiler

Scope for this cycle: verify that VramScope's allocation snapshots do not leak buffer contents into exported reports, and that the profiler daemon drops privileges after attaching to a target process. Security review should focus on the report export path and the agent's IPC channel. All test runs target the isolated Kestrel bench cluster; no production workloads are involved. Access to the bench API is authenticated, and the reviewer token appears below.

login token, yajeg-fawif: eyJhbGciOiJIUzI1NiIsInR5cCI6IkpXVCJ9.eyJzdWIiOiIEdPQYnZXaZIn0.HSRTnYZBx0Qc

TICKET-2087: Connection failures when the Crumwell storefront evaluates the 2 p.m. order cutoff. The cutoff check queries the bakery schedule table directly, and the pool exhausts under lunch traffic, so late orders slip through. Short-term fix: raise the pool size and add a retry. To reproduce locally, point your client at the following.

database URL for kahif-fahaf: redis://eliax_svc:yN@db-bcc9.ordinhq.internal:5432/aldok